HOW DO YOU USE IT?

1.Find a quiet place where you can lay down or sit back for about 10 minutes. This can be on the bed, sofa, floor or recliner.

2.Locate the neck support of the device around the middle of your neck.

3.Gently reposition the device up or down along your spine to locate the most comfortable position for your neck, shoulders and back. Make sure that your spine is between the two rows of massage points, so as to ensure a relaxing effect.

4.Once comfortable, allow your neck to settle further into the support. Bent your knees, put your hand beside your head. Taking slow deep breaths helps to relax.

5.Take notice of how the support is reinforcing your posture. You may observe at this point that you are releasing tension.

6.You may notice your neck, trapezius, shoulder and back muscles relax further and your posture become more consistent.

7. Gently reposition every few minutes to prevent local fatigue. If necessary, you can re-assume your position.

8. Like any new exercise, start slowly. Use for 5 minutes, and then reassess whether it can be used for another 5 minutes. Progress gradually when you feel comfortable.

9.NOTE: At first, you may feel slight discomfort as your muscles and joints adjust to their new positions. If you feel pain, discontinue using device and consult with your healthcare professional.

10.This product is waterproof. If there is a smell, simply use warm water with liquid soap or any sanitizer commonly used in the home or healthcare setting, and place it in a well-ventilated area for 24 up to 48 hours.
